  As a retired Postal executive, I can tell you that everyone needs to take a tour of their nearest Postal mail processing plant.  I worked at the PO for 39 years and the way we made it through each 24 hours is nothing short of a miracle.  Imagine 5 million pieces of mail coming through your back door every day and multiply that by all of the processing plants in the US..  Imagine having no control of the amount of mail coming.  You open the back door of the trucks and just hope that you can get it all on its way in the next 6 hours (we always make it)  Over the years I had more than one person, especially college graduates who said that if they had known they were going to have to work so hard they would not have taken the job.  Are magazines delayed sometimes?  Yes, but remember, they are not first class and will not get the priority handling that first class gets.
